Automated Feedback Loops Refined ChatGPT Performance in Real Time

Continuous monitoring and feedback loops allow ChatGPT to improve accuracy and safety dynamically.

OpenAI uses feedback from millions of ChatGPT interactions to fine-tune model behavior and detect unsafe outputs.

OpenAI implemented automated feedback loops in ChatGPT, where user interactions are analyzed to detect errors, harmful outputs, or incoherence. Aggregated feedback informs model updates and fine-tuning cycles. Systems detect misuse, hallucinations, and unsafe responses, prompting adjustment of weights and alignment parameters. These loops augment human-in-the-loop feedback, enabling near-real-time improvements. The approach maintains model robustness while scaling deployment. Data-driven iteration enhances factuality, response relevance, and compliance with ethical standards. Continuous learning mechanisms are essential to large-scale AI maintenance. Performance metrics guide refinement across domains. Feedback loops exemplify operationalized safety and quality control.

Automated feedback enhances reliability for enterprise, educational, and consumer applications. Continuous evaluation allows rapid identification of anomalies and iterative correction. Trust in AI outputs improves, supporting adoption in professional workflows. Feedback-informed adaptation ensures consistent alignment with user expectations. Monitoring systems support scalability while maintaining quality. Iterative refinement reduces error propagation. Performance improvements enable broader functional integration.

For users, feedback loops result in more accurate and safer interactions. The irony is that a model lacking consciousness self-corrects statistically through observed patterns of use. Human experience is embedded indirectly in model behavior. AI quality emerges from monitored interaction rather than internal understanding.
